今天下午,华为召开2020年开发者大会,正式发布 鸿蒙2.0 系统,面向大屏、手表、车机发布,2020年12月还将发布手机版本,明年华为智能手机将全面升级支持鸿蒙2.0。
对于鸿蒙OS,很多网友都比较陌生。在今天一些媒体的直播页面,看到有不少网友留言问到:鸿蒙系统底层是安卓吗、鸿蒙OS到底是不是基于Android 等类似问题,下面小编简单介绍下,仅供参考。
为什么华为要开发鸿蒙OS?
2019 年 5 月 16 日,华为被纳入美国实体清单,谷歌暂停华为 GMS 服务。随后华为启用 HMS,并在 2019 年 8 月 9 日正式发布Harmony OS。根据规划,2020 年推出鸿蒙 2.0 ,应用在国产 PC、手表/手、车机以及手机等产品上;2021 年将推出鸿蒙 3.0 ,实现优化软硬件协同,将应用到音箱和耳机等其它产品上。
华为开发鸿蒙OS初衷主要是更好的面向未来以及防止可能的断供,不希望被别人卡脖子。
鸿蒙OS(HarmonyOS)基于微内核的全场景分布式 OS,系统面向多终端设计,支持包括智能手机、电脑、智能手表、汽车、智能家居等产品。随着全场景智慧时代的到来,华为认为需要进一步提升操作系统的跨平台能力,可以更好的面向未来。
自从华为宣布5G领先全世界之后,美国因害怕华为的发展会动摇美国在科技领域霸区地位,以举国之力在软件和硬件方面不停地打压和限制华为。华为其实也早就意识到这个问题,有意开发自主的鸿蒙系统(Harmony OS),作为备胎计划。随着美国对华为打压不断升级,限制谷歌给华为授权GMS,华为不得不加速鸿蒙OS开发,名正言顺的使用鸿蒙系统了。
鸿蒙OS到底是不是基于Android?
根据华为的说法,鸿蒙系统是基于Linux内核,是一套完全自主研发的操作系统,与谷歌的 Android 类似,均为开源,可供其它厂商使用。
首款搭载了鸿蒙系统的产品,是荣耀智慧屏。不过之前有网友发现,首款搭载鸿蒙OS的产品,出现了ABD调试授权模式。而ADB的全称为Android Debug Bridge,它主要起到调试桥的作用。通过ADB我们可以在Eclipse中方面通过DDMS来调试Android程序。在鸿蒙OS中出现这个问题,让很多人开始质疑鸿蒙是否是基于安卓操作系统研发。
有分析认为,鸿蒙OS1.0其实是基于开源框架,关键模块自研。也就是鸿蒙1.0可能是基于安卓的自研系统。而到2020年鸿蒙OS2.0才会实现内核及应用框架自研,也就是说鸿蒙OS2.0才真正脱离安卓系统。
鸿蒙OS的出发点和Android、iOS都不太一样,它是一款全新的基于微内核的面向全场景的分布式操作系统,能够同时满足全场景流畅体验、架构级可信安全、跨终端无缝协同以及一次开发多终端部署的要求,应未来而生。
不过,目前鸿蒙系统关键点可能不仅仅是技术,更在于华为如何构建生态链体系,这也是用户体验的关键。安卓和iOS都是在历史的恰当时机抓住机会起来的,生态链已有成熟的商业运作模式和口碑,而国产系统在这方面比较弱势,一致以来难以壮大。
当然,华为有一个最大的优势是华为在消费电子领域已经积累了大量的用户,先把这部分的用户给转化掉成功的概率就会变得非常大,如果国产的操作系统早点推广成功也不至于在这方面被米国卡脖子而吃大亏。
华为目前已拥有 180 万开发者,HMS 集成应用 9.6 万个,活跃用户 4.9 亿,应用累计分发量 2610 亿。余承东表示,要助力中国开发者走向全球。他表示,“没有人能够熄灭满天星光,每一位开发者,都是华为要汇聚的星星之火”。